Research Goals - Summary

The utilisation of the World Wide Web as a distance education environment is growing every day. More and more institutions are adopting the Web as their distance teaching tool. Our aim here is to investigate the World Wide Web as a Computer-Mediated distance learning environment, i.e., its capability and potential as a groupware tool to deliver course material, promote and support collaboration and effective learning, and as part of our conclusions, we intend to include a survey on the use of the WWW in Distance Education which will be running through out the whole research period.

By doing this, we expect to make viable the operationalisation of distance learning environments that intend to use the World Wide Web as their media/medium.

In order to achieve our goals we subdivided our research into four phases, which are below enumerated.

  1. collecting data for our survey (will run parallel to all phases)
  2. devising an evaluation strategy and model
  3. implementing/adapting case studies
  4. implementing evaluation
  5. summarise results
